Store Manager – Tunbridge Wells
Salary: £33,500

Join a leading global lifestyle and fashion retailer renowned for delivering a unique blend of fashion, accessories, homeware and culture-led products. With a strong focus on creativity, self-expression and exceptional customer experiences, the business continues to inspire customers through innovative retail environments and trend-led collections. As store manager, you will play a pivotal role in leading a high-performing team and driving the continued success of the Tunbridge Wells store.

As store manager, you will take full responsibility for the day-to-day operation of the store, ensuring outstanding customer service, strong commercial performance and effective team leadership. You will drive sales and profitability through effective planning, KPI management and visual merchandising standards, while creating a positive and engaging shopping experience for every customer. You will be responsible for recruitment, training and development, stock management, operational compliance and ensuring the store consistently delivers against company objectives.

The successful candidate will have proven store management experience, ideally within a fashion, lifestyle or wider retail environment. You will be a confident and inspirational leader with a track record of driving sales, developing teams and managing operational performance. Strong commercial awareness, excellent communication skills and the ability to analyse business data to identify opportunities for growth are essential. You will be highly organised, proactive and passionate about delivering exceptional customer experiences while leading by example on the shop floor.

In return, you will receive a competitive salary of £33,500, alongside a comprehensive benefits package including a generous staff discount, pension scheme, holiday entitlement, wellbeing support, ongoing learning and development opportunities, and excellent career progression prospects within a growing international retail business. This is an exciting opportunity for an experienced store manager looking to take the next step in their retail management career.
